The problem is, form['data'] is not initialized (adding .value doesn't
helptherefore).  
Probably the header which is send by the httplib-programm:
 hdr.append('Content-Disposition: form-data; name="data"') 
is not well stated - I don't know how the naming of a field could be done 
in a python script using httplib. In a web-form it works by using 
this field and a submit (button) statement.

> > I want to transfer data by http betweeen a http-server  (cgi-script) and
> >
> > a client (httplib).
> > I tried this using httplib on the client side and transfering data
> > to a cgi-script, but it failed.
> > I appended a litele sample - which didn´t work and I can´t find
> > a solution.
> > Is there another easier way to do this ?
> >
> > Thanks for any help!
> >
> > Cheers,
> > Dirk Engelmann
> >
> > #-------------  http-client  -------------------
> > import httplib
> > from string import joinfields
> > # sample data which should be transfered to the cgi-script port.py
> > data = "testdata"
> > # header:
> > hdr = []
> > part = []
> > hdr.append('Content-Disposition: form-data; name="data"')
> > hdr.append('Content-Type: application/octet-stream')
> > hdr.append('Content-Length: %d' % len(data))
> > part.append("%s\n\n%s" % (joinfields(hdr,'\n'), data))
> >
> > # st contains header and data
> > st = joinfields(part, '')
> >
> > # open httplib and execute cgi-script port.py
> > h = httplib.HTTP('localhost')
> > boundary= '%s%s_%s_%s' % \
> >           ('-----', int(time()), os.getpid(), randint(1,10000))
> > contentType = 'multipart/form-data; boundary=%s' % boundary
> > h.putrequest('POST', '/cgi-bin/port.py')
> > h.putheader('Accept', '*/*')
> > h.putheader('Content-Type', contentType)
> > h.putheader('Content-Length', str(len(st)))
> >
> > # transfer the data to cgi-script port.py
> > h.endheaders()
> > h.send(st)
> > errcode, errmsg, headers = h.getreply()
> > data = h.getfile().read()  # Get the raw HTML
> > print data
> >
> > #--------------- port.py : cgi-script on server -----------------
> > import cgi
> > form = cgi.FieldStorage()
> > print form['data']
> > # or print form['data'].value
